I have an 820-2850 board. The customer told me there was a liquid spill a long time but they cleaned it up and it was working for a long time until it stopped turning on one day.
When I plug in the charger I get a green light but no fan spin or anything. I removed the board from the machine in order to test the power rails.
PPBUS_G3H - 12.59v
PP3v42_G3H - 3.4v
SMC_RESET_L - 3.4v
SMC_ONOFF_L - 3.4v
PM_PWRBTN_L - 3.4v
The current sensing pins on u7000 all measured properly.
PP5V_S5 and PP3v3_S5 are both present
PP5V_S3, PP3v3_S3 and the S0 rails are missing
I checked U7201 and these are some of the voltages I got.
Pin 1(ENTRIP1) - 0v
Pin 6(ENTRIP2) - 0v
Pin 4(TONSEL) - 4.96v
Is this an issue with the TPS51125?
